You must be thinking of the old color coded tees, Jeff. When the course originally opened in 2005, we only had two sets of tees; white and blue. Last summer, J Gary added a third set of tees and then reassigned the tee colors to match the appropriate player rating level:

White = 900 rating
Blue = 950 rating
Gold = 1000 rating

Once spring gets here (if it ever does ), we'll begin hosting a random doubles format in the afternoon (gold tees).
